Compare and contrast mental health and emotional health
hram777 [196]

Answer:

While the terms mental health and emotional health are sometimes used interchangeably, they are distinctly different. Mental health refers to your ability to process information. Emotional health, on the other hand, refers to your ability to express feelings which are based upon the information you have processed.

which statement by the adolescent indicates that the client understands instruction regarding resumption of physical activities
Misha Larkins [42]

I can't perform any weightlifting for at least 6 weeks. This statement by the adolescent indicates that the client understands the instructions.

Weight lifting puts strain on the incision and should be avoided for at least 6 weeks. After uncomplicated hernia surgery, activities such as bicycling, physical education, and soccer are contraindicated for approximately 3 weeks. Refraining from these activities during this time will prevent stress on the incision and promote healing. However, clients should not participate in these activities until directed by a surgeon.

A hernia occurs when tissue, such as a piece of intestine, protrudes through a weak abdominal muscle. It can swell and become painful, especially when coughing, bending over, or lifting heavy objects. However, many hernias do not cause pain. Hernias are not always dangerous.

An inguinal hernia can be repaired with surgery that pushes the bulge back into place and increases the weakness of the abdominal wall. Surgery is usually recommended if you have a hernia that causes pain, severe or persistent symptoms, or if you have serious complications.
